15.5" Tall Radiator with Fans for LS and LT Manual Trans 1964-1967 Pontiac GTO
If you are fitting an LS or LT engine into a 1964 to 1967 Pontiac GTO manual chassis, you need a radiator that makes installation straightforward with no rail trimming or bracket changes. The design preserves original hose routing and underhood clearance by matching factory 15.5 inch core height and stock mounting points for a true drop-in installation. Featuring dual electric fans that activate based on coolant temperature, it maintains consistent airflow at idle or in stop and go traffic. Aluminum construction delivers quick heat rejection and corrosion resistance for long service life under street and track demands.
Precision Fit for 15.5 Inch Core GTO Chassis
Installing this radiator in a 1964-1967 Pontiac GTO manual transmission frame ensures exact alignment with the original A-Body mounting points. By replicating the factory 15.5 inch core height and bracket locations, there is no need for rail trimming or custom bracket fabrication. This precision fit preserves underhood clearance and maintains the correct hose routing found in stock applications. Builders avoid the common pitfalls of misaligned connections that can lead to coolant leaks or interference with other engine bay components. The result is a streamlined installation process that saves time and guarantees a reliable foundation for LS and LT engine swaps.
